Transaction 121e860707f878b6347493c05395bbf9fd09e41b1afa84bae098287ba38f8d6f
1 Input
1 Output
-
121e860707f878b6347493c05395bbf9fd09e41b1afa84bae098287ba38f8d6f:0
- value
- 13153403
- script pubkey
- OP_0 OP_PUSHBYTES_20 85db734b1df9d72a292fa02219301a86ca54ff24
- address
- bc1qshdhxjcal8tj52f05q3pjvq6sm99fleyfd8287